Balancing career development with a demanding full-time job can feel like juggling flaming swords. Finding time to upskill between meetings, deadlines, and personal responsibilities might seem impossible. But investing in your personal growth is one of the best tools for career advancement and future-proofing your job prospects.
Here’s your ultimate guide to upskilling while working full-time, packed with actionable tips to help you achieve your goals without sacrificing your work-life balance.
1. Set Clear Learning Goals
Before jumping into any course or program, take a moment to define what you want to achieve. Are you aiming to climb the corporate ladder, move into a new industry, or simply improve your skills in your current role? Setting clear goals will shape your learning plan and ensure you focus on what matters most.
Action Tip:
- Break your goals into smaller milestones. For example, if you’re taking a coding bootcamp, aim to master one module at a time instead of tackling everything at once.
- Regularly evaluate your progress to stay motivated and on track.
2. Choose Flexible Learning Options
One of the biggest advantages of technology is the rise of flexible learning platforms. Online courses, self-paced tutorials, and evening programs can fit into almost any schedule. Platforms like Coursera, edX, and Codecademy offer courses you can tackle at your pace, making it easier to balance them with work.
Action Tip:
- Search for programs that accommodate your schedule, such as weekend bootcamps or short 15–30 minute daily lessons.
- Use apps like Blinkist or Headway for quick, bite-sized learning on the go.
3. Incorporate Learning Into Your Daily Routine
The key to balancing upskilling with a full-time job lies in creating habits. Instead of waiting for a large block of free time, look for smaller pockets in your day where you can squeeze in some learning.
Action Tip:
- Dedicate your lunch break, commute, or errand-running time to listening to educational podcasts or audiobooks.
- Schedule 30-minute learning blocks before or after work to make consistent progress.
4. Time Management is Everything
When you’re working and studying, every second counts. Managing your time efficiently is crucial to balance your commitments without burnout. Adopt time management techniques like the Pomodoro Technique, where you focus on tasks for 25 minutes and take short breaks, or create a weekly planner that lays out specific learning goals.
Action Tip:
- Use productivity apps like Notion, Trello, or Google Calendar to stay organized.
- Prioritize your tasks for the day by categorizing them into “must-do” and “nice-to-have” categories.
5. Communicate With Your Employer
Many employers are supportive of their employees’ career development, especially if it benefits the organization. Discuss your upskilling goals with your manager or HR department to see if they can offer financial support, flexible hours, or even on-the-job learning opportunities.
Action Tip:
- Ask about tuition reimbursement programs, mentorship opportunities, or subsidized training sessions.
- Show how the skills you’re gaining will contribute to team or company goals.
6. Take Advantage of Free or Affordable Resources
Upskilling doesn’t have to cost a fortune. There are countless free or low-cost resources available. Websites like YouTube, Skillshare, and Khan Academy offer tutorials, while open online platforms provide access to free certifications.
Action Tip:
- Combine free resources with paid courses where necessary to minimize costs.
- Use free trials to assess whether a platform or program suits your learning style before committing.
7. Balance Work, Life, and Study
Upskilling shouldn’t come at the expense of your well-being. Overcommitting can lead to burnout, so it’s important to set boundaries and ensure you’re not sacrificing sleep, relationships, or self-care.
Action Tip:
- Dedicate specific days of the week to studying and reserve the rest for relaxation or family time.
- Celebrate small wins to stay motivated and reward yourself for sticking to your schedule.
8. Leverage Peer Groups
You don’t have to upskill alone. Joining peer groups or participating in study cohorts can help you stay accountable and share knowledge. Many online courses now feature discussion boards and communities where you can connect with others on a similar learning path.
Action Tip:
- Join a local or virtual meetup group related to your field of study.
- Partner with a colleague or friend to study together and hold each other accountable.
9. Focus on the Return on Investment (ROI)
Not all courses or resources are created equal. Ensure that what you’re investing your time and money into will yield measurable results, such as a new skill, a certification, or increased job opportunities.
Action Tip:
- Research the market demand for the skill you’re learning.
- Choose programs with proven success rates, reviews, or accreditations that will stand out on your resume.
10. Stay Motivated and Adaptable
There will be days when it feels impossible to balance everything, and that’s okay. The key is to stay focused on your “why.” Remind yourself of why you started this upskilling journey, and adjust your learning plan as needed if your schedule changes.
Action Tip:
- Use visual trackers to monitor your progress, whether it’s crossing off tasks or completing modules.
- Build in breaks or rewards to prevent fatigue and keep learning exciting.
Upskilling while working full-time can be challenging, but it’s absolutely achievable with the right strategies. You can make consistent progress toward your career development by setting clear goals, managing your time effectively, and leveraging flexible resources. Remember, the effort you put in today will pay off through better opportunities, higher earning potential, and invaluable personal growth.